    About Kainalu

    Kainalu, with its beautiful Hawaiian roots, evokes the powerful and serene spirit of the ocean itself. Meaning "ocean, the waves," it’s a name that feels deeply connected to nature and carries an earthy yet mystical resonance. This is a perfect choice for parents who are drawn to names with a strong sense of place and a unique, unburdened quality. It suits a family that values a connection to the natural world and seeks a name that is both distinctive and meaningful, reflecting a child with a free spirit and an inner strength. Unlike many nature-inspired names that might lean towards the floral or gentle, Kainalu offers a more dynamic and expansive imagery, truly capturing the vastness and rhythm of the sea.
